The perfect game day outfit is a tall order. It has to be comfortable enough to facilitate hours of standing and sometimes freezing temperatures. Plus, team colors aren’t always the easiest (or most fashionable) to style. For inspiration, it’s best to look to the experts, and nobody knows game day style better than WAGs, the wives and girlfriends of professional athletes.

The term originated in UK tabloids to describe the partners of high-profile soccer players like Victoria Beckham. But it’s taken on a life of its own in American sports, where the partners of certain players can become celebrities in their own right. The most famous of them all is Taylor Swift, who made a name for herself long before she became a regular at Kansas City Chiefs games. But others, like Brittany Mahomes or Kristin Juszczyk, became household names thanks to their supportive stance in the stands, and what they wear doing it.

These WAGs take game day style to new levels, using their significant other’s team colors and jersey numbers in ways never before seen. From football-shaped bags to jackets made from a career’s worth of different jerseys and corsets made of team merch, their creativity knows no bounds. Kristin Juszczyk

Kristen Juszczyk may be married to San Francisco 49ers running back Kyle Juszczyk, but she’s made a name for herself as the woman who dresses many of the most well-known, fellow WAGs. She turned a talent for making DIY game day clothes into her brand, Designs By Kristen, which features custom looks from upcycled game day merch. In early 2024, the brand went viral after Taylor Swift wore a custom jacket Juszczyk made for her, and shortly after, she signed a licensing deal with the NFL. Juszczyk has now created pieces for everyone from Simone Biles to Olivia Culpo. You can count on seeing Juszczyk in the stands decked out in team merch that she’s fashioned into a trendier silhouette, whether a corset T-shirt top, patchwork jersey racing jacket, or a fur-trimmed snowsuit.

Simone Biles

When she’s not breaking records and bringing home gold, Simone Biles is cheering on her husband, Chicago Bears player Jonathan Owens. She’s known to rock custom game day merch, from bomber jackets and sweats embroidered with ‘Owens’ to a jacket with her husband’s face on it.

Emily Engram

Model Emily Engram met her husband, Jacksonville Jaguars tight end Evan Engram, at a restaurant in Los Angeles, but they didn’t start dating until years later. Emily tried to set him up with one of her friends, on a double date, and he came clean about his feelings for her, according to Vogue.

Today, you’ll find Emily cheering Evan on while dressed to the nines. She always puts her own spin on game day dressing—you’ll more likely catch her in teal fur than any official team merch. From cheetah print pants to ear muffs with her husband’s jersey number, Emily always keeps things fun and festive. As she captioned a recent Instagram post, “His gameday is my runway.”

Taylor Swift

Everything Taylor Swift does makes headlines, and her game day outfits are no exception. The looks she assembles to cheer on boyfriend Travis Kelce (a tight end for the Kansas City Chiefs) range from casual to red carpet worthy. Sometimes it’s a Chief’s sweatshirt and cutoffs, and other times she shows up in a Vivienne Westwood dress. But in all cases, knee-high boots are a staple of Swift’s. For a November 2024 game, she wore a houndstooth Versace skirt suit, Victoria’s Secret corset, and pointed-toe boots, seen above.
